Output ecbb59640d57069a8946a1501f35974d7ffa316303da0b97009680ceed3f5446:0

value
608645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e78bb6ac9662e75f9d9240fae69eaed5ab8ebde OP_EQUAL
address
3AJY5BvF3NAdsDsAqkeUjTaNSYAsoW8nFu
transaction
ecbb59640d57069a8946a1501f35974d7ffa316303da0b97009680ceed3f5446
confirmations
190736
spent
true